GMV Gains and Margin Expansion Keep Shopify (SHOP) in Focus

Core Viewpoint - Shopify Inc. is highlighted as a strong investment opportunity, with a focus on long-term growth through reinvestment in its commerce platform rather than immediate cash flow maximization [1]. Group 1: Financial Performance - Shopify achieved a 30% revenue growth over the past year, indicating strong execution and positioning in global commerce [3]. - The company's gross merchandise volume (GMV) grew by 29% year over year in Q4 2025, excluding foreign exchange effects, although it experienced a 1% slowdown from the previous quarter [4][5]. - Shopify's GAAP operating margin reached 17.2%, an increase of 70 basis points from the prior year, demonstrating the company's ability to enhance growth while improving profitability [5]. Group 2: Market Position and Strategy - Nearly half of Q4's incremental GMV and merchant base is now located outside North America, showcasing Shopify's expanding global reach [6]. - The company is recognized as "the de facto platform for starting an eCommerce business," with ongoing advancements in enterprise, B2B, and offline segments [6]. Group 3: Analyst Ratings - Benchmark reaffirmed a Buy rating on Shopify with a price target of $145, emphasizing the company's strategic focus [1]. - Citizens analyst Andrew Boone lowered the price target to $160 from $200 while maintaining a Market Outperform rating, reflecting confidence in Shopify's robust performance [4].
